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Low Leverage / Strong Capital StructureA low debt-to-equity ratio (0.19) provides durable financial flexibility, reducing refinancing and interest risks. This conservative capital structure supports investment or operating cushions during cyclical downcycles, preserving strategic optionality for 2–6 months and beyond.
Modest Revenue GrowthA positive revenue growth rate (~4.9%) suggests underlying demand resilience and some top-line expansion. Sustained modest growth supports scale economics, potential margin recovery if costs are controlled, and provides a foundation for multi-quarter operational improvements.
Operational Scale / WorkforceA workforce of ~950 indicates meaningful operational scale and capacity to execute production, logistics, and commercial activities. This scale supports continuity of operations, faster ramp-up of initiatives and longer-term efficiency gains from process improvements.
Bears Say
Weak Margins And LossesSignificant negative net and EBIT margins signal structural profitability issues rather than transitory weakness. Persistent losses erode equity and limit retained earnings available for reinvestment, constraining sustainable growth and increasing vulnerability to cost or demand shocks.
Deteriorating Cash GenerationA steep FCF decline and weak conversion of income into cash reduce the firm's ability to fund capital expenditure, service obligations, or pursue strategic investments without external financing. This weak cash generation is a durable constraint on flexibility and execution.
Earnings Volatility / EPS CollapseA massive negative EPS growth rate points to volatile or collapsing earnings power, undermining predictability of future profits. Such volatility raises the risk of recurring impairments or the need for restructuring, complicating medium-term planning and investor confidence.

Company Description
PLS Group
Based in West Perth, Australia, Pilbara Minerals Limited is an Australian enterprise focused on the exploration, development, and operation of mineral resources. Its key asset is the Pilgangoora lithium-tantalum project, located in Western Australia's Pilbara region, which the company fully owns. This firm was incorporated in 2005.
